Versões comparadas

Chave

  • Esta linha foi adicionada.
  • Esta linha foi removida.
  • A formatação mudou.

...

Portuguese

Pagetitle
MA020ROT - Adiciona mais opções ao menuAgrega más opciones al menú
MA020ROT - Adiciona mais opções ao menuAgrega más opciones al menú

Punto de entrada: MA020ROT - Agrega más opciones al menú


Versiones

Ponto-de-Entrada: MA020ROT - Adiciona mais opções ao menu
VersõesCompatível OperacionaisCompatível às Bases de DadosEspanhol Inglês

:

Advanced Protheus 7.10 , Microsiga Protheus 8.11 , Microsiga Protheus 10

Compatible Países:

Todos

Sistemas

operativos:

Todos

Compatible a las bases de datos:

Todos

Idiomas:

Español ,

Inglés


Descrição

Descripción:

LOCALIZAÇÃO

LOCALIZACIÓN:  Function MATA020 -

Função

Función principal

do

del programa de

inclusão, alteração e exclusão de fornecedores.
EM QUE PONTO : No início da Função, antes da execução da Mbrowse dos Fornecedores, utilizado para adicionar mais opções de menu (no

inclusión, modificación y eliminación de proveedores.

EN QUÉ PUNTO:  Al inicio de la función, antes de la ejecución de la Mbrowse de los proveedores, se utiliza para agregar más opciones de menú (en el aRotina).

Eventos


 

Programa

Fonte

fuente

MATA020.PRX

Sintaxe

Sintaxis

MA020ROT -

Adiciona mais opções ao menu

Agrega más opciones al menú ( ) --> aRet

Retorno

Respuesta

aRet

(vetor)

Deve retornar um Array contendo as novas opções no menu, na estrutura conf. o exemplo relacionado.Observações ExemplosUser Function

Debe devolver un Array que contiene nuevas opciones de menú, en la estructura conf. el ejemplo relacionado.

Observaciones


 

Ejemplos

User Function MA020ROT()Local

aRotUser

:=

{}//Define

Array contendo as Rotinas a executar do programa //

Array que contiene las rutinas por ejecutar del programa     // -----------

Elementos

contidos por dimensao

contenidos por dimensión ------------

    //

1. Nome a aparecer no cabecalho // 2. Nome da Rotina associada // 3. Usado pela rotina // 4. Tipo de Transacao a ser efetuada // 1 - Pesquisa e Posiciona em um Banco de Dados // 2 - Simplesmente Mostra os Campos // 3 - Inclui registros no Bancos de Dados // 4 - Altera o registro corrente // 5 - Remove o registro corrente do Banco de Dados // 6 - Altera determinados campos sem incluir novos Regs AAdd( aRotUser, { 'Documento',

1. Nombre que aparecerá en el encabezado                             // 2. Nombre de la rutina vinculada                                 // 3. Utilizado por la rutina                                        // 4. Tipo de transacción en que se realizará                         //    1 - búsqueda y posiciona en una base de datos            //    2 - Simplemente muestra los campos                        //    3 - Incluye registros en las bases de datos                  //    4 - Altera o registro actual                           //    5 - Retira el registro actual de la base de datos         //    6 - Altera determinados campos sin incluir nuevos Regs     AAdd( aRotUser, { 'Documento', 'MsDocument('SA2',

SA2->(recno()),

4)',

0,

4

}

)Return

(aRotUser)